Baking Instructions

Place the pizza on a baking sheet.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C). Bake for 12-15 minutes‚ or until the crust is golden. For crispier crust‚ use a pizza stone.

5.1 Placing the Pizza in the Oven

Place the Red Baron Cheese Pizza on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per for easy removal. Position the pizza in the center rack of the preheated oven to ensure even heating. Handle the pizza gently to avoid bending or tearing the crust. Ensure the oven is preheated to the recommended temperature before placing the pizza inside for optimal results.

5.2 Baking Time and Temperature

Bake the Red Baron Cheese Pizza at 425°F (220°C) for 12-15 minutes. The crust will turn golden brown‚ and the cheese will melt evenly. Avoid opening the oven door during baking to maintain consistent heat. Check after 12 minutes; if needed‚ bake a few minutes longer until the crust is golden and cheese is bubbly.

Storage Instructions

Cool pizza completely before storage to prevent moisture buildup. Use airtight containers or freezer bags. Store in refrigerator for up to 3 days or freeze for 2 months.

11.1 Storing Leftover Pizza

To store leftover Red Baron Cheese Pizza‚ allow it to cool completely to prevent moisture buildup. Place slices in an airtight container or freezer bag. Store in the refrigerator for up to 3 days or freeze for up to 2 months. For best quality‚ label and date the container. Reheat in the oven or microwave when ready to serve.

This method ensures freshness and flavor retention.

11.2 Reheating Methods

To reheat Red Baron Cheese Pizza‚ pre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Place the pizza on a baking sheet and bake for 5-10 minutes‚ or until the crust is crispy and cheese is melted. For a quicker method‚ use the microwave on high for 20-30 seconds per slice‚ though this may soften the crust. A toaster oven also works well for even reheating.

Reheating restores flavor and texture effectively.

Troubleshooting

Address common issues like uneven cooking or a soggy crust by adjusting oven temperature or baking time. Ensure proper preheating and monitor the pizza closely for best results.

13.1 Soggy Crust Solutions

A soggy crust can be prevented by ensuring the oven is preheated to the correct temperature and baking the pizza for the recommended time. Using a pizza stone or baking steel can help absorb moisture‚ leading to a crispier crust. Avoiding excessive sauce and toppings also reduces sogginess. Placing the pizza on a wire rack after baking allows it to cool properly without retaining moisture.

13.2 Uneven Cooking Issues

Uneven cooking can occur due to incorrect oven temperature or poor air circulation. To resolve this‚ ensure the oven preheats properly and use a pizza stone for even heat distribution. Rotate the pizza halfway through baking and check placement on the rack. Avoid overcrowding the oven to allow proper air flow. Check the oven temperature with a thermometer and ensure the rack is centered for consistent cooking.
